Transaction 515c668ba9e7cb4c4c5bab195972d7aa2caa8beeef12a6b6160ece5c43e0378a

100 Input
1 Outputs
  • 515c668ba9e7cb4c4c5bab195972d7aa2caa8beeef12a6b6160ece5c43e0378a:0
  • value  644804
    address  1K7dHf6RR1p553P9jpXCqu84qVwK3rUkAV